The Iranian revolution still baffles most Western observers. Few considered the rise of theocracy in a modernized state possible, and fewer thought it might result from a popular revolution. This book provides a thoughtful and intelligible account of the turmoil in Iran, revealing the importance of this singular event for our understanding of revolutions.
